Life on the team
Working alongside our creative services team, you will be responsible for creating engaging, design led graphical content within PowerPoint (and occasionally other programmes) for a wide range of strategic campaigns, pitches and internal projects for various internal stakeholders.
This is a 12 month fixed term contract. Based at our headquarters in Hatfield, you'll find there's everything you need to thrive.
